Florida city charges $5 per hour for parking

Posted: Mar 02, 2011 9:53 AM EST
Updated: Mar 02, 2011 4:03 PM EST

PALM BEACH ISLAND, FL (CNN) - Palm Beach Island is home to some of Florida's most beautiful beaches. But it's also home to some of the nation's most expensive parking meters.

Prime spots near the ocean will cost you $5 an hour. With fees that high, forget feeding in quarters, you'll probably have to swipe a credit card.

"Is that $5 for an hour or $5 for the day? So I walked away and figured, maybe across the street is $1 an hour," said tourist Rui Domingos.

The price of parking in Palm Beach is $5 an hour just about everywhere.

It used to be a still pricey $2 an hour, but the town council raised rates last year to make up a budget shortfall.
